Is Sister Schubert's Lemon Blueberry Rolls with Vanilla Icing Made with Real Blueberries Vegan?


Ingredients
Rolls: Enriched Wheat Flour (wheat Flour, Malted Barley Flour, Niacin, Reduced Iron, Thiamine Mononitrate, Riboflavin, Folic Acid), Water, Sugar, Cream Cheese [pasteurized Milk And Cream, Salt, Cheese Cultures, Carob Bean Gum (stabilizer)], Blueberries, Eggs, Soybean Oil, Butter (cream, Salt), Salt, Hydrogenated Cottonseed Oil, Lemon Zest (lemon Peel, Sugar, Lemon Oil), Yeast, Corn Starch, Mono And Di Glycerides. Icing: Powdered Sugar [sugar, Corn Starch], Sugar, Water, Corn Syrup, Palm Oil, Nonfat Dry Milk, Mono And Diglycerides, Vanilla Extract, Natural Flavor, Agar, Salt, Citric Acid, Guar Gum. Contains: Egg, Milk, Wheat.
What is a Vegan diet?
A vegan diet excludes all animal-derived foods, including meat, poultry, fish, dairy, eggs, and honey. It focuses on plant-based sources such as fruits, vegetables, grains, legumes, nuts, and seeds. Many people choose veganism for ethical, environmental, or health reasons. When well-planned, it provides sufficient protein, fiber, and antioxidants, though supplementation or fortified foods may be needed for nutrients like vitamin B12, iron, and omega-3 fatty acids. Vegan diets are associated with lower risks of heart disease and improved digestion but require mindfulness to ensure balanced and complete nutrition.
